28 players participated in this 7-round tournament, held from 23 Oct 2025 to 26 Oct 2025 in Bangkok, Thailand. 5 titled players from 8 federations. Top 10 Elo average was 2084, and top seed was Kjetil Stokke (🇳🇴 NOR, IM, 2279).

Arsens Batashevs (🇱🇻 LAT, 2202) won with 6.5/7, ahead of Louie Salvador (5.5) and Junyu Zuo (5.0). Batashevs shared the lead from round 4 and won solo starting round 5.

The biggest upset came in round 1: Alvin Pulley (1845) beat Kjetil Stokke (IM, 2279), a +434-point gap.
